摘 要:目的探讨阴道微环境和白介素-10(IL-10)水平变化与高危型HPV感染的关系。方法选择2016年1月~2019年1月在舟山医院和甘肃省第二人民医院进行宫颈癌前筛查的患者3879例的资料进行回顾性分析,按照患者是否出现高危型HPV感染进行分组,分为病例组1346例,对照组2533例,通过单因素分析与多因素分析的方式,探讨阴道微环境和IL-10水平变化与高危型HPV感染的关系。结果病例组患者的pH值、乳酸杆菌的量、白细胞级别与对照组比较差异均有统计学意义(t=50.598,χ^2=244.382、27.604,P<0.05),病例组患者的念珠菌检出率高于对照组,差异有统计学意义(χ^2=284.363,P<0.05),两组患者的滴虫检出率数据差异无统计学意义(χ^2=2.802,P>0.05),病例组患者阴道灌洗液中的IL-10浓度高于对照组患者,差异有统计学意义(t=62.260,P<0.05),pH值偏高、乳酸杆菌的量偏少、白细胞偏多、念珠菌阳性、阴道灌洗液中的IL-10浓度偏高,均成为患者出现高危HPV感染的独立危险因素(P<0.05)。结论阴道微环境和IL-10水平变化与高危型HPV感染之间的关系密切,但需要更多研究对各类因素之间的因果关系进行深入分析。Objective To investigate the relationship between changes in vaginal microenvironment and interleukin-10(IL-10)levels and high-risk HPV infection.Methods A retrospective analysis was performed on 3879 patients who underwent cervical cancer screening in Zhoushan Hospital and Gansu Province Second People's Hospital from January 2016 and January 2019.According to whether patients had high-risk HPV infection,they were divided into 1346 cases in the case group and 2533 in the control group.The relationship between vaginal microenvironment and IL-10 levels and high-risk HPV infection was investigated by univariate analysis and multivariate analysis.Results The pH value,the amount of lactobacilli and the white blood cell level of the patients in the case group were different from those in the control group.The differences in the data were statistically significant(t=50.598,χ^2=244.382,27.604,P<0.05).The detection rate of Candidain the case group was higher than that of the control group,and the difference was statistically significant(χ^2=284.363,P<0.05).There was no statistically significant difference in the detection rate of trichomoniasis between the two groups(χ^2=2.802,P>0.05).The concentration of IL-10 in the vaginal lavage fluid of the patients in the case group was higher than that in the control group.The difference was statistically significant(t=62.260,P<0.05).The higher pH,lessamount of lactobacillus,Candida positive,and high concentration of IL-10 in vaginal lavage fluid had become independent risk factors for high-risk HPV infection in patients(P<0.05).Conclusion There is a close relationship between changes in vaginal microenvironment and IL-10 levels and high-risk HPV infection,but more research is needed to conduct an in-depth analysis of the causal relationship between various factors.
